[edit]teeteringly (comparative more teeteringly, superlative most teeteringly)
- While teetering, or as if teetering.
- 2003, Alexandra Fuller, Don't Let's Go to the Dogs Tonight: An African Childhood:
- We feel more dangerously, teeteringly close to disease and death (in a slow, rotting, swamp-induced fashion) than we did during the war in Rhodesia...
- 2008, Suzanne White, The New Chinese Astrology:
- She would feel ridiculous slinking around in clinging lame dresses and teeteringly high heels, playing the seductress.
